James Williams is a Developer Relations Engineer on Google’s Material Design team with 18 years of experience building Android and web learning experiences, curriculum, and sample apps. He led Android curriculum at Udacity—helping design courses and programs that reached hundreds of thousands of students and generated multimillion-dollar revenue—then moved to Google where he focuses on design, theming, and developer advocacy for Flutter/Material. A hands-on engineer and educator, he contributes to high-profile repos like android/compose-samples, improving UI theming and accessibility across light/dark modes. Comfortable speaking internationally and producing technical content, he blends product-minded curriculum design with practical Android UI expertise. Based in Mountain View, he pairs deep platform knowledge with a knack for turning complex graphics and theming problems into clear, teachable examples.

udacity/ud862-samples

Aug 2015 - Jun 2018

Role in this project:
userMobile Developer (Android)
Contributions:24 commits, 2 PRs, 16 pushes in 2 years 10 months
Contributions summary:James contributed code samples and made updates to existing projects within the repository, primarily focusing on Android development. These contributions included adding settings functionality, updating UI components, and modifying existing applications. The user's work involved changes to layouts, code structure, and the integration of libraries like Picasso. The user also made updates to demos for coordinated motion, transitions, and constraint layout groups, further indicating a focus on Android UI and UX.
android/compose-samples

Mar 2023 - Apr 2024

Official Jetpack Compose samples.
Role in this project:
userMobile Developer (Android)
Contributions:2 reviews, 2 PRs, 4 pushes in 1 year 1 month
Contributions summary:James primarily contributed to the UI and theme customization of the Android application within the repository. Their work involved modifying color schemes, particularly focusing on contrast awareness across light and dark themes, and adapting surface container roles for improved visual emphasis. The user also addressed code formatting and style suggestions.
